Bees stop Rattlers 1-0

August 27, 2014 - Midwest League (MWL1)
Wisconsin Timber Rattlers News Release


GRAND CHUTE, WI - The Wisconsin Timber Rattlers had a game chopped off their lead in the second half Western Division Wild Card as they lost 1-0 to the Burlington Bees Wednesday night at Neuroscience Group Field at Fox Cities Stadium. The Bees scored their run on a fortunate bounce in the fourth inning and three of their pitchers combined to strikeout seventeen Timber Rattlers batters.

Erick Aguilera singled with one out in the top of the fourth inning for Burlington's first hit. Wisconsin starter Clint Terry walked the next batter. Terry was ahead of Zach Houchins 1-2 and got Houchins to send a bouncer up the third base line. The ball hit the corner of the third base bag and bounded over Sthervin Matos into left field for a double to score Aguilera for a 1-0 lead.

Burlington starting pitcher Sean Newcomb, the #1 pick of the Los Angeles Angels of Anaheim in the 2014 draft, pitched just four innings in the game, but allowed two hits and struck out ten without walking a batter.

Wisconsin (70-64 overall, 34-31 second half) got a man to second base against reliever Ronnie Muck in the fifth inning. Rafael Neda doubled with one out, but was left stranded there as Muck retired the next two batters. Neda was the only Wisconsin runner to reach scoring position in the game.

The first Timber Rattlers batter to reach to leadoff an inning in the game was Clint Coulter, who drew a walk to start the seventh inning. But, Muck got a 5-4-3 double play and a ground out to end the inning. Muck struck out four in his three innings of work.

Burlington (66-68, 28-37) threatened to pad their lead twice. In the top of the eighth, they loaded the bases with one out. Brandon Moore came on in relief for the Rattlers and got a strikeout and a fly ball to center to end the inning. In the ninth, they had runners at the corners with two outs before Moore got the popout to second to end the inning.

But, the Rattlers went down against Bees closer Alan Busenitz in order in both the eighth and ninth innings. Busenitz struck out three in his two innings of work.

The Rattlers lead in the Western Division Wild Card is now at two games over both the Peoria Chiefs and the Quad Cities River Bandits. Peoria defeated the Beloit Snappers 4-2 at home and Quad Cities beat Clinton 11-2 at home. There are five games remaining in the regular season.
